Martha Parker-à-Morley-Long1
F, #215801, b. 23 March 1715/16, d. 30 November 1775
Last Edited=21 Nov 2008
Martha Parker-à-Morley-Long was born on 23 March 1715/16.2 She was the daughter of Sir Philip Parker-à-Morley-Long, Bt. and Martha East.1 She was baptised on 11 April 1716 at St. Anne's Church, Soho, London, England.1 She married John Thynne Howe, 2nd Lord Chedworth, Baron of Chedworth, son of John Howe, 1st Lord Chedworth, Baron of Chedworth and Dorothy Thynne, on 23 September 1751 at Somerset House Chapel, The Strand, London, England, with a fortune of £40,000.1 She died on 30 November 1775 at age 59 at Leicester Fields, London, England.1 She was buried at Erwarton, Suffolk, England.1 Her will (dated 23 September 1775) was probated on 11 December 1775.2
From 23 September 1751, her married name became Howe.1 As a result of her marriage, Martha Parker-à-Morley-Long was styled as Baroness Chedworth on 23 September 1751.

Philip Chetwode1
M, #215803, b. 16 May 1805, d. 15 September 1843
Last Edited=13 Feb 2011
Philip Chetwode was born on 16 May 1805.1 He was the son of Sir John Chetwode, 4th Bt. and Lady Henrietta Grey.2 He married Joanna Alleyn, daughter of J. G. Alleyn, on 10 August 1836.1 He died on 15 September 1843 at age 38.1
He gained the rank of Lieutenant in the service of the Royal Navy.1
